Package: piuparts Version: 0.41 Severity: normal Tags: patch Bad maintainer scripts can go havoc and go into infinite loops producing infinite output. Popen.communicate() happily buffers all this until the system runs out of memory.
One example is the distributed-net package in sid/non-free.
